Finance Review Summary — Corvane Product Line Pricing

Prepared for sales leads.

Our review of the Corvane line shows current list prices sit roughly 8% below comparable offerings, while gross margin has slipped to 31% due to component cost inflation. We recommend a staged increase: 4% at the next catalog refresh, with a further 3% contingent on renewal rates holding. Discount authority should be tightened to 10% without director approval. Volume customers will receive advance notice. The rationale tied to our broader plans is noted below.

board note of tahog-yagef: Headcount on the Ralael team goes from 9 to 80 by the end of April. Gross margin on Ralael came in at 15 percent against a plan of 5 percent.

Drift detected on Nightloom, the nightly backfill scheduler. Production is running with a retry window and worker count that don't match the repo; someone bumped them during the outage two weeks ago and never merged the change. Jobs now overlap the morning reporting window. Please review before I open the fix PR. For reference, the configuration actually live on the Nightloom scheduler is this.

deployment values, yagef-yawip:
ELIOX_PIN=5303
ELIOX_METRICS_HOST=metrics.eliox.paliqworks.corp
ELIOX_LOG_LEVEL=error
ELIOX_TENANT=praiel

## Step 4 — Cache Invalidation

After deploying a new catalog build, Shelfhound invalidates category pages lazily, but product detail pages must be purged explicitly. Plugins that mutate pricing should call the purge endpoint with the affected SKUs batched in groups of 200. Purges are idempotent, so retries are safe. The purge endpoint sits behind the Cartographer edge layer and requires a service credential supplied via the worker's env file. Add that credential on the next line.

secret setting of tajof-bahif: COURIER_KEY3=65d

Tracing runbook — Lanternmesh services

Every inbound request at the Gatewick edge gets a trace ID, propagated via the x-lm-trace header. Spans ship to the Glimmer collector; sample rate is 10% in prod. To debug locally, run the collector stub and export the same env as staging. The collector auth token goes on the following line.

vault entry, fadup-tagag: RELAY_SECRET8=2fd92179